Subject: Basement Archive Access — Night Shift

Hello all,

A reminder from the front desk at Corvane House regarding the basement archive room. During night hours, the stairwell door to Level B1 remains locked, and the duty porter will not hold it open. Please sign the ledger at the desk before descending, note your entry and exit times, and ensure the door latches fully behind you. For your convenience this week, the current archive door-pass code is included below.

turnstile pass: bdg-YEOZLM-79341408

Subject: Handing off Lumenkit versioning

Hey all,

Quick heads-up for whoever inherits this later: as of this sprint, I'm no longer the one cutting releases for the Lumenkit component library. Semver bumps, changelog grooming, and the deprecation window for v3 components all move to a new owner. Nothing about the process changes — release Fridays, minor bumps only with design sign-off. If a version question comes up, ping the person below first.

approver of hahog-hahap = Ulaath Praael

## Approvals: Restock Planner (SnackRoute)

Welcome aboard! SnackRoute is our vending-machine restock planner — it turns telemetry from machines into weekly driver routes. Because a bad plan means empty machines and grumpy customers, any change to demand forecasting, route scoring, or the driver app export needs an approval before it ships. File a short proposal, tag it `restock-review`, and wait for a thumbs-up. Final approval for all planner changes comes from the person named below.

account owner for hahig-fahag: Pelael Istax Novys

**Ticket BRM-412: Vault locked — stale-branch cleanup bot down**

Prunebot can't fetch its deploy token; the Quillhaven vault auto-sealed after last night's restart. Stale branches are piling up ahead of the Friday cut. Release manager: unseal before 16:00 so the sweep runs. Unseal requires the recovery passphrase, which is:

strongbox words: druath-quenael